  2. MPCA was founded in 1986 by longtime business partners, Brad Krevoy and Steve Stabler. During the company's formative years, they produced films such as; Purple People Eater (1988) with Ned Beatty; Back to Back (1989), starring Bill Paxton and Apollonia Kotero; and the sex comedy Miracle Beach (1992).   4. Aug 15, 2024 · 2nd Logo (July 11, 2003-January 4, 2011) Visuals: On a black background, there is an extreme close-up of the logo with time-lapse shots of clouds. The logo rapidly moves as the background becomes a starfield in space. " Motion Picture Corporation of America " appears below and the logo becomes blue and red, with no stars/dots.
